Our session centered around the basics of Aiki-ken, the foundation of all Aikido. Aiki-ken helps build precision, balance, and control, all of which are key elements of the art.

Here’s what we worked on:

  • Ken no Kamae Migi & Hidari: Basic Aiki-Ken stance in both right and left positions.
  • Shiboru Undo Migi & Hidari: Squeezing exercise, the movement included in every swing of Aiki-Ken.
  • Shiboru Undo Irimi Migi & Hidari: Combining the squeezing motion with forward stepping.
  • Suburi 1
  • Suburi 2
  • Suburi 3
  • Suburi 4
  • Suburi 5
  • Suburi 6
  • Suburi 7
  • Zengogiri: Cutting forward and backward.
  • Shihogiri Migi & Hidari: Cutting in four directions starting from right and left stance.

As always, focusing on the basics ensures that we continue to grow stronger in our overall Aikido practice.
